Andrey Konchalovsky's movie was awarded the Venice Film Festival Prize

Image

The winners of the oldest European movie festival have been announced in Venice. St. Mark's Silver Lion Award received the work of the USA director Andrei Konchalovsky `` White nights of the postman Alexei Tryapitsyn. ''

This semi-documentary project tells about the life of a real rural postman serving villages in the vicinity of Arkhangelsk.

And the main trophy is "; Golden Lion " went to the Swedish director Roy Andersson, who shot The Dove Sitting on a Branch Thinking About Life.

The Grand Prix of the 71st Film Festival went to Joshua Oppenheimer's movie A Look of Silence. Recall that the chairman of the festival jury was the French composer Alexandre Desplat.
